Out of all upcoming MCU projects, ‘Deadpool 3’ is so far the only one being scheduled for a 2024 release. But we must look beyond that, and when it comes to projects scheduled to be released in the next 2 or 3 years, none is as hyped as the upcoming ‘Fantastic Four’ reboot. A while back we’ve learned that Pedro Pascal is in talks to play Reed Richards, with Vanessa Kirby being signed on as Sue Storm. The roles of Ben Grimm and Johnny Storm went to Joseph Quinn and Daveed Diggs, respectively, according to the same rumors.

And while we had the official confirmation that Pascal will be joining the cast of ‘Fantastic Four’ there was no such thing regarding the rest of the Marvel’s first family. According to notable leaker and scooper Daniel Richtman, this is because Pascal is the only one who is actually signed on with the other three cast members still in talks with Marvel Studios. The filming is also expected to begin in July 2024, so hopefully, we will get more news regarding the cast until then.

In 2019, Kevin Feige announced a ‘Fantastic Four’ film as part of the next phase of the Marvel Cinematic Universe. Jon Watts, known for directing MCU’s Spider-Man films, was initially attached as the director in December 2020. However, in April 2022, Watts stepped down from the project. Kevin Feige later revealed in July that the reboot would not feature an origin story.

Matt Shakman entered talks to direct in August, confirmed in September during the Disney event D23. Writers Jeff Kaplan and Ian Springer were hired in the same month, with Josh Friedman joining in March 2023 for script rewriting. Principal photography was set to begin in January 2024 in London. The release date for Fantastic Four was initially set for November 8, 2024, but it was rescheduled to February 14, 2025, and eventually to May 2, 2025, as part of Phase Six of the MCU.
